Energy Access Innovations operates as a unique integrated ecosystem serving residential solar and storage customers across multiple touchpoints. Nicole Tomasin explains how the parent company coordinates shared services while allowing sister companies to function independently: Signature Solar handles distribution and DIY support, EG Four manufactures batteries, Outback Power provides inverters, Sun Atlas Power offers EPC services for customers needing professional installation, and EA 365 provides financing through a prepaid lease model with 30% rebates. The critical innovation is the XR 60, a 60 kWh battery with integrated 16 kW inverter launching in September 2024 at approximately $20,000, designed to provide two days of home resilience and paired with solar can deliver energy costs near 10 cents per kWh. The system is manufactured domestically in Commerce, Texas using LG battery cells, qualifies for domestic content incentives, and stands as a modular outdoor unit rather than wall-mounted, making it suitable for rural America, coastal areas, and high fire-danger zones. The company deliberately targets underserved markets - including DIY homeowners, rural customers, and mid-America where batteries remain largely underpenetrated - with transparent pricing and comprehensive technical support uncommon in the industry.

Questions this episode answers

How much will the EG Four XR 60 battery cost and when will it be available?

The XR 60, a 60 kWh battery with integrated 16 kW inverter, will retail for under $20,000 and launch to market in September or early October 2024, manufactured in Commerce, Texas with LG battery cells.

Can DIY homeowners access financing and incentives for Energy Access Innovations systems?

Yes, DIYers can participate in EA 365's prepaid lease program and receive a 30% rebate on their prepayment when the system is placed in service, making it the first finance product offering this to DIY installers.

Where is the XR 60 battery manufactured and does it qualify for domestic content incentives?

The XR 60 is manufactured in Commerce, Texas using LG battery cells sourced from American factories, making it FICA compliant and eligible for domestic content benefits under inflation reduction act programs.

How much solar and battery do you need for off-grid home resilience?

A typical 1,500-2,000 square foot home requires approximately 30 kWh of battery and 10 kW of solar for off-grid capability, though geographic climate, HVAC usage, and local sunlight availability affect actual requirements.

What markets is EA 365 financing currently available in?

EA 365's prepaid lease program is currently open in Texas and California, with Sun Atlas Power evaluating expansion to additional states including Illinois, which has become a top five distributed generation market.

Signature Solar does provide all of those services, and the one thing that they were missing was to be able to service a customer that you know got to the end of this of the line and was like oh I might need a little bit of extra help here, maybe this is too much for me and I need to go find an installer, so now Signature Solar, by by starting the sister company Sun Atlas Power, which is the EPC, Signature Solar has a way to capture those homeowners that really did want to do at least some of it themselves, or you know, realize that they want a full installation, but they don't want to go the traditional installer route.

We can transfer those, which is a warm transfer, to our own team and help them out if it's just electrical services, because they're a little, you know, concerned about getting into their main service panel. We can do that if they need a full install, we can do that as well. So we were losing those customers, and we felt like there wasn't another place in the market for them to go to get the same transparency and support, and they get that now with our own installer, and then you let it right into exactly what we're doing with the finance product.

Is now those consumers that we've been servicing for a very long time, they've lost out on the privilege of getting a 20 5d credit, and we've created a prepaid lease through our company, EA 365 that those customers now can realize some rebate and some, you know, some action towards their cost and driving it down with the prepaid lease. We believe that transparency still can be had in a finance product, which I know a lot of the industry probably doesn't believe me that that can be that can be true, but we believe it to be true, and we're very upfront with our customers that their prepayment is going to get when the, when the system is placed in service, we'll get a 30% rebate back to them.

It's not going to go to a sales rep, and it's not going to go to a contractor that hides it in something else, and we think that this ecosystem in the spaceship, like you said, can service these customers, and they don't get lost, because, like, I told you before, most of the distributors in places where you can go to buy solar and solar parts and storage, they don't want to deal with a customer, which is our bread and butter, and stuff that we do all day long, and we're highly focused on it, so we feel like we can offer them a very good product that is vetted by, you know, Signature Solar or as created by EG Four or Outback, and we can help them along in their own install.

And by the way, I, what I didn't mention was EA 365 Outback and EG Four Advantage programs allows DIYers to participate as well, so it's the first of its kind on the market that a DIY er can participate in a program like this, place a system in service, and we will give them a, you know, a rebate of 30% off of their prepayment. I think you know we, we, we have two different battery brands and product companies, and EG four has been focused, highly focused on this for quite a while, since its inception, of getting batteries to the point where they're affordable for every American, and you know the it's the key to their energy independence and resilience, we are creating, which we've already put out into the market. We showed it at Inner Solar, and you can see, like you said, you can see James and some others on some YouTube videos about the new product that we have, which is the XR 60.

It's a 60 kilowatt hour battery, which will be retailing probably under $20,000 for 60,000 or 60 kilowatt hours. Sorry, that's including the inverter. Yes, so yeah, yeah, a 16 kilowatt inverter is included in that retail of around 20,000 or a little less, so we're going to see that product in market, probably in Q, and we're very, very excited about it. It solves problems for lots of different people in the, in the market, it solves problems for consumers, it solves problems for EPC contractors, and it solves problems for programs that are accessing and you know monetizing grid services and VPPs, so it will provide true energy independence to consumers at a price point that we, the industry, hasn't seen yet.

Yeah, that is, that is pretty cool. I mean, a 60 kilowatt hour battery is plenty for most American homes to have a couple of days of resilience, and of course, if you have solar also, then the solar can give you indefinite resilience with a battery that large at a price, especially, especially if you're in Texas. Yeah, where you have very sunny skies, very true. And you know, there's been a focus on the coastal areas, I think, heavily for battery companies, because that's where generator businesses, because of storms and weather events, we see the middle of America being, you know, a prime customer of ours, and rural America, we don't want those customers to feel left out.

We want to focus on them as well, and this product can be in both places. It does provide resiliency in places that do have massive weather events, and we, you know, we're seeing them high fire danger zones, where I live in Northern California, hurricanes and tornadoes, and you know, all those power outages, ice storms, like we talked about before. This product services all of that, but it also services homeowners and consumers in areas where even their electricity is still at 12 or 13 cents a kilowatt hour, and they can have a product like this be as off-grid, grid-tied as they want to be, and if they pair solar with it, we could probably see, you know, energy prices coming down with product like this close to 10 cents a kilowatt hour for every American, and that's a goal, that's a goal is to continue to keep driving towards that, and we see the XR 60 is our first step there.

The SR 60x X, yeah, XR 60 sounds like a military aircraft. Maybe the military will want it to the nice thing is, is you deploy it on the side of the home or on property, and if you need to move it, you can, so it's not, you know, permanently mounted to a wall. Oh, interesting. So it's standalone, it is.

Yes, it's it's going to stand on property like a, like a generator or an air conditioner, and provide you know as much, as much resilience and independence as a homeowner wants, so it sits on it sits on a pad. Yes, yeah, yeah, yeah. I mean, it makes sense, right? A 60 kilowatt hours is, is pretty heavy.

I don't know how much, how much that unit weighs. Do you know offhand how much that unit weighs 1600 pounds. Wow, yeah. And is it modular?

No, it's all one unit. It's a unibody. Yeah, and it is fiat compliant and domestic content eligible. Yeah, let's talk about that.

How do you achieve those often sought after qualifications. Well, we announced a very large partnership with LG, and we house the LG battery packs inside of the XR 60, and we are manufacturing this in Commerce, Texas. We are an American company and based out of Texas. Like I said, headquarters in Sulfur Springs, and the manufacturing of this product is happening in Commerce, Texas, in our own manufacturing plant, and the LG.

Yeah, we reported recently that LG now has five battery factories in the US, and in various stages of ramping up, but they are, they do have batteries rolling off the line now, don't they? They do, yep, they have American cells, they have Canadian cells as well, and then they have pack companies in, in America as well. Yeah, so that's that's cool, so that, but you think that you think that $20,000 price tag. Well, when is when is the official availability of the XR 60?

I believe we're going to see it into the market in September. We already have test units now, and so we've, you know, worked through our certifications, we're working through our production builds on them, and we'll see production go into market. I believe September or early October. Yeah, I mean, the number that that stuck in my head historically was you for off-grid capability, for you know, a 1500 or 2000 square foot home, you want a 30 kilowatt hour battery and approximately a 10 kwh solar array, and but it totally depends on your geography, right? How hot and extreme the weather is.

So, how much you're running your HVAC, and how much sunlight you get for your solar array? Is it cloudy, rainy, whatever? And obviously, in a, in a harsher, more northern climate, you're going to need a little more solar and perhaps a little more battery, but that, and the inverse is true down south, I mean, you'll need a lot of battery, but less solar in a hot, humid environment where you have a lot of HVAC load, correct? This product allows homeowners to do what they want with their energy, right, and we've seen in the history of battery storage becoming more popular, we've seen the, oh, let's sell one Powerwall, and it will be, you know, partial home backup, two Powerwalls will be whole home backup, and then now the utility companies are, you know, producing tariffs and rate structures that are trying to control the consumer's behavior.

We want to put a product on the home where the consumer can control their behavior, and it doesn't matter what their, the rate schedule says, and it doesn't matter what the utility is charging them at any time, because they have the accessibility of the, of the storage at any time they want it, and they can use it when they want. We don't want to discourage them from doing things at 5pm if that's when they're home, and that's when they want to do laundry, we were going to put, give them a product on their, on their home that they can do that with, and being as off-grid, grid-tied is is a thing, and we haven't been able to see that unless you're putting quite a few wall mounts on the side of a house or inside of a garage, now we can put this on the side of a home, sit it like an AC unit or a generator, and homeowner has complete control of how they want to use their power and how they want to, you know, run their home.

But anyway, because of the phase out of the ITC for residential, and that includes residential storage, right, for the consumer, now you're able to bring that back to the consumer as a commercial entity that's going to own residential batteries on mass, and then you're going to feed that back, and that's fascinating.

You're the, you're the only company I've heard of that's doing that, of giving that incentive, that 30% tax credit, back to the consumer when they do a prepaid lease. Tell me a little bit about the thought process behind that, and how does that, because that that impacts your bottom line as well. Why can't, why can't all third-party providers do that? Well, they, they do provide some type of payment for the homeowners' tax credits, right.

So, basically, if you look at it as they're buying the tax credits from the homeowner and they're paying the EPC contractor for that, homeowner doesn't see that, and I think a lot of homeowners don't even understand how that works, and what percentage they are getting, and what percentage should be coming off of their total price, where we're showing that up front, and we're going to give them, you know, that rebate to them directly, so they know exactly what that is, and if they were going to realize 30% on their own taxes, you know, in a prior year to now, then they can still achieve 30% in a rebate back from the manufacturer.

We just don't see that the other third-party finance companies, especially the prepaids, are showing transparency because they're not forefront to the customer either, right. So it's usually a sales rep of an ABC contractor that's selling a product, and we see a lot of these wrapped with loans, so contractors finding some kind of financing for the prepayment, and then they're getting paid directly from the third party finance company. So we have relationships with EPC contractors.

We will be paying them for the install, but the benefit of the tax credit we want to see as a rebate back to the homeowner. It's, it's in our, it's in our blood, it's what we do, and we didn't find a product that was on the market that could service this, so we created our own. What are your thoughts about commercial? Yeah, so thank you for asking. Eg, for will be launching their first commercial battery product at the end of this year. I don't have the exact date, but I know it'll be by Q4, and that is called the XLR 240 so a 240 kilowatt hour battery with a 60 kilowatt inverter attached to it, a small container.

I don't know what that one weighs yet, so I apologize for that, but that we believe is a very good step into small commercial, where we see a lot of residential contractors, like you've spoken to, you know, you spoke about before, are moving to, and this will be something that they can recognize with our regular products, it will have similarities on the inverter side, the installation of it, the commissioning of it, all of that. We will, you know, continue on from our product line that they're used to, and they can dabble in some small commercial with, you know, a fully contained product at 200 Phillip 40 kilowatt hours.

Very cool, and presumably Signature Solar is going to have to start to mix up its product portfolio as well, that's, you know, because commercial commercial solar is apples and oranges from residential solar. The solar modules are larger. Yep, the racking is mostly flat roof, as opposed to slope roof, and you know, in residential it's almost all flush mount, and in commercial it's almost all flat roof ballasted, for example, or ground mount, right, or ground mount, or carport, which, thank you for bringing, thank you for bringing that up, because Signature Solar already services commercial customers, and it's just not highlighted a lot, so half of the module portfolio on the line card is large commercial modules, and Signature Solar services and moves quite a bit of the larger format modules, and they do have commercial mounting, commercial carports, like you said, and and rooftop flat rooftop solutions as well.

So the 240 kilowatt hour battery product will, you know, align with what they are already doing in the commercial space, Signature Solar doesn't just service homeowners, they have a whole other side of the business that's called the strategic sales side, and they service to, I think, it's between two and 3000 active contractors across the country.
